Rovinj Named Destination of the Year and Champion of Croatian Tourism

 - Award for excellence in tourism, professionalism, quality, and innovation -

The city of Rovinj-Rovigno has once again affirmed its excellence, receiving the prestigious “Tourist Destination of the Year – Champion of Croatian Tourism” award at the Annual Croatian Tourism Awards.  

These awards, recognizing the very best in Croatian tourism, are presented by the Ministry of Tourism and Sports, the Croatian National Tourist Board, and the Croatian Chamber of Commerce, with winners announced at a grand ceremony during the Croatian Tourism Days.  

This year’s largest annual gathering of tourism professionals in Croatia took place on 20–21 November in Dubrovnik. In front of over 1,300 participants, Rovinj was officially named Tourist Destination of the Year, earning the title of the new champion of Croatian tourism!  

The award was accepted on behalf of the city by Mayor Emil Nimčević, who highlighted: "This is a tremendous recognition, not for high tourist numbers or record overnight stays, but because it shows that we are developing tourism the right way. The days of competing by numbers are behind us; today, excellence in tourism, professionalism, quality, and innovation are what count."  

Furthermore, he added: "This honour belongs to the entire community - for everything we have achieved together over the years! My thanks go to all tourism professionals, entrepreneurs, cultural institutions, sports associations, municipal services, volunteers, and the many citizens whose work and daily contributions make Rovinj one of Croatia’s most desirable destinations."  

With this achievement, Rovinj has once again affirmed its uniqueness, quality, and unwavering commitment to creating an outstanding tourism experience for both domestic and international visitors.
